Our responsibility to prevent homelessness (Homelessness Reduction Act)

The Homelessness Reduction Act was introduced to reduce the number of households becoming homeless and living in temporary accommodation or sleeping rough.

We must help anyone at risk of becoming homeless within 56 days, or anyone who has received a valid section 21 notice .

This help includes:

  • providing advice to help prevent or relieve homelessness
  • telling people what assistance is available
  • supporting people to stay in their accommodation
  • or helping them find somewhere to live.
